Dunno the rf1 numbers but our league alone is good for 30+ each sunday and most of them practising online every week. Since there are loads of leagues and communities out there i think the numbers are reasonable if not healthy. Keep in mind the rf1 sever browser is not allways getting the latest updates, many servers dont show, or only show after a refresh, at which point other servers dissapear from the list. And i suspect a few leagues simply dont use racecast but direct IP. and they will never show.
